如今,随着科技的迅猛进步,App移动应用之间的竞争越发激烈。在这个背景下,嵌入式开发技术成了安卓端系统软件受到广泛关注的核心。这技术就像一把开启性能提升和用户吸引之门的神秘钥匙。其深藏的奥秘确实值得我们深入研究。
硬件软件的紧密携手
嵌入式开发领域,硬件与软件并非简单叠加,而是实现了深度整合。众多项目中,开发团队会细致考虑任务需求,精心挑选匹配的软硬件。例如,针对小型智能穿戴设备,开发者在硬件基础上,巧妙运用硬件特性,优化算法。硬件就好比房子的根基,软件则是在其上构建的建筑。只有软硬件相得益彰,系统性能和稳定性才能达到最佳。这种深度融合还表现在资源管理方面,合理分配硬件资源,确保软件运行流畅,避免卡顿等问题,提升用户体验。
这种结合还表现在满足不同需求时的配置调整。不同的安卓系统软件对功能有不同的需求,例如,针对以拍照为主的软件,就需要在硬件的图像传感器和软件的图像优化部分实现紧密配合,既要发挥硬件的长处,又要通过软件进行补充,二者协同作用,从而提升成像质量。
效能提升的关键
嵌入式技术显著提高了性能。众多企业在其开发与制造阶段,特别注重对某些任务的改进。以手机游戏应用为例,通过嵌入式技术,对游戏画面渲染、操作流畅度等关键任务进行优化,使得响应速度显著加快。在部分测试场景中,经过优化的游戏加载速度是未经优化的三倍以上。这种性能的提升也表现在运行效率上,使得应用在相同硬件条件下运行得更加高效。
这种性能的增强使得软件在众多同类产品中显得格外突出。比如,一款新的安卓办公应用,经过嵌入式的开发优化,其反应速度等问题得到了显著改善。在与其他办公软件的对比测试中,无论是文件打开还是处理速度,都明显优于其他竞品,因此吸引了众多用户,他们因软件的高效率而选择了它。
功耗控制之道
智能设备在功耗上常常遇到难题。嵌入式技术有效应对了这一挑战。比如,智能家居中的智能门锁,通过软硬件的优化,实现了更低的能耗。硬件上,选用低功耗的处理器芯片;软件上,配合优化算法。当设备处于休眠状态时,几乎不耗电,从而大幅提升了电池的使用寿命。
具体案例表明,这款安卓智能手环在未进行嵌入式开发时,耗电较快,充电后使用时间不足三天。然而,经过开发团队对硬件电路和软件算法的全面优化,手环充电后能连续使用一周,显著提升了用户的满意度。
定制化开发的无限可能
用户需求各异,嵌入式技术恰好能够满足这些需求。特别是在医疗健康领域的安卓监测设备中,这一特点尤为突出。比如,某些患者需要更精确的监测,嵌入式技术能帮助他们定制安装更高端的传感器,并在软件层面设计专门的监测算法和报告系统。此外,在商业领域,企业也能通过定制开发,打造出符合自身特定需求的安卓系统软件。比如,外卖公司可能会要求根据自身流程定制特定的订单管理模块。
定制化开发在系统与用户兴趣的融合方面也有所体现。若用户偏爱阅读,安卓端的阅读应用可借助嵌入式技术,为用户定制字体展示和间距调节等功能,借此迎合他们的个性化需求,提升用户的忠诚度。
嵌入式开发中要素考量
首先得挑选硬件。公司需根据项目需要来决定合适的硬件平台。比如,要开发一款高端的图像编辑应用,可能就得选用性能强劲的显卡和大容量的内存模块等硬件。选错了硬件,应用运行时可能会出现各种问题。接下来是操作系统的挑选。以智能导航应用为例,若选用Linux系统,就能利用其优秀的任务调度和内存管理功能,确保应用运行顺畅。
数据存储是个关键点。社交软件在安卓平台上,每时每刻都在生成海量数据,必须确保存储空间足够。此外,对于金融软件来说,读写效率和信息安全是至关重要的考虑因素。
打造备受瞩目的安卓软件
改进代码至关重要。拿一个支持多页面切换的安卓新闻应用来说,若其代码结构优化得当,那么在页面切换时就不会出现卡顿或内容加载不完整的情况。提升用户感受同样是不可忽略的重要步骤。以视频播放应用为例,若其操作界面简洁易用,且响应迅速,无疑会提升用户的好感。
有效运用先进技术,是提升软件市场竞争力的重要途径。以人脸识别技术为例,在金融安卓系统登录环节的应用,显著提升了其安全与便利性。提升安全性更是重中之重。安卓电商系统软件必须使用加密手段来确保用户支付和订单信息的安全,从而提升用户的信任感。
那么,咱们来聊聊,嵌入式开发领域,硬件的选择和软件的优化,哪个更关键?期待大家在评论区发表见解。同时,别忘了给这篇文章点个赞,分享出去。